Definition of denizen:

(n) : an inhabitant of a place; one who dwells in; one who frequents a place
"the giant squid is one of many denizens of the deep"
(v) : to grant rights of citizenship to; to naturalize
"he was denizened to Ireland after fleeing his home country"
